Madeline Stone is an American songwriter.

Stone, who is Jewish, lives on the Upper West Side of Manhattan and specializes in Christian music.[1]

Stone was born in Brooklyn, and reared on Long Island. She is a graduate of Syracuse University in music education, and holds a master's degree in music therapy from Goddard College.[2]

Although she is best known for her Inspirational Christian music, she also has written hits for country, pop, and R&B singers.[2] These include Billy Gilman, CeCe Winans, Jaci Velasquez, Steve Holy, Jane Zhang, Melba Moore, Wilson Phillips and Alannah Myles.[2]
